Hogan Lovells is one of the leading global law firms. Our distinctive market position is founded on our exceptional breadth of our practice, on deep industry knowledge, and on our 'one team' global approach. Formed through the combination of two top international law firms, Hogan Lovells has over 40 offices in the Americas, Asia-Pacific, Europe, the Middle East and Africa.
With a presence in the world's major financial and commercial markets, we are well placed to provide excellent business-oriented advice to our clients locally and internationally. Role Overview
We are seeking a Head of Pitches and Pursuits to lead the firm’s global Pitches and Pursuits team, future proofing the function to address the changing needs of the firm and the market. The Head of Pitches and Pursuits will also be responsible for driving forward the “Pitch to Win” framework of the firm’s multi-award winning Sales Transformation Program.
Key Responsibilities / Accountabilities
Global Pitches and Pursuits Team Leadership
- Leading a “best-in-class” Pitches and Pursuits team in the completion of strategic, complex pitches. Ensuring pitch materials are consistently client-focused, compliant, and easy to evaluate, and ensuring the team continues to work to capacity by managing competing priorities in a matrix environment.
- Encouraging a high performance culture across the global pitches and pursuits team, by creating an inclusive environment where integrity and collegiality are encouraged to thrive.
- Building strong and effective working relationships across the M&BD and lawyer communities, enabling exceptional service delivery on pitches and pursuits.
- Providing leadership on some of the firm’s most strategic panel and matter opportunities on a global basis.
- Coaching pitch teams on presentation techniques and handling Q&As, with a focus on creating connections with our clients to drive maximum value from our appointments.
- Proactively identifying and mitigating business and reputational risks relating to pitches (such as conflicts of interest, secondment requests etc), working with other firm functions as required.
- Working closely with other firm business teams, e.g., Finance, IT and Conflicts, HR and the broader M&BD team in designing and delivering global solutions.
Sales Transformation – Pitch to Win
The Head of Pitches is responsible for driving forward and continuously improving the firm’s Pitch to Win approach, aligned with the firm’s Sales Transformation Program goals. This includes:
- Ensuring all opportunities globally follow a consistent framework, with a laser focus on maintaining and improving the firmwide pitch win rate.
- Researching and reviewing relevant market, industry, competitive, and business information relating to the pitch market. Sharing that information with relevant stakeholders to shape current and future strategy.
- Driving innovation in firmwide pitch strategies, by investigating and implementing new technologies and techniques, where applicable.
- Delivering pitch training and coaching to both lawyers and our business teams, encompassing all aspects of the Pitch to Win process, ensuring best practice is adopted and followed across the globe.
- Working with offices and practices that need to improve their win rate to tailor our Pitch to Win approach to meet their needs.
- Engaging the firm’s Strategic Sales Group, to ensure the firm’s key rainmakers are leveraged both as advocates for the Pitch to Win approach, and as mentors on strategic opportunities.
- Taking ownership for our Pitch and Opportunity tracking database, working with the M&BD Systems team, internal IT, and our external vendor, to ensure optimal system functionality and continuous improvements are realised.
- Providing quarterly pitch reporting, leveraging the firm’s pitch tracking database, and participate in leadership meetings to present results and recommendations as appropriate.
- Managing the Pitch to Win budget, ensuring prudent spend management by negotiating with preferred suppliers. Contributing to the annual budgeting review process, to ensure all key projects are accounted for.
- Taking responsibility for ensuring standard pitch content in our pitch database is maintained.
- Ensuring post-pitch client debriefs are undertaken, to continuously refine and improve pitch strategies. Provide periodic reporting to firm leadership, in line with the firmwide client listening program.
